QUALITY SUPERVISOR | KAIYUH SERVICES, LLC

JOB OVERVIEW

Kaiyuh Services, LLC (KSL) is seeking a full-time Quality Supervisor to join our team! This position is located at our wood manufacturing facility in Milan, TN and is responsible for monitoring and evaluating internal production processes, examining products to determine their quality, and engaging with customers and gathering product feedback.

Benefits include paid time off, 10 paid holidays per year, medical, dental, vision, life insurance, short-term and long-term disability, employee assistance program, flexible spending account options, and a 401(k).

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Ensures that products or services meets ISO 9001 standards and unique product line requirements as directed by each scope of work.
  • Monitors and evaluates internal production processes
  • Rejects products that fail quality standards
  • Assists production workers and carpenters with assembling products and parts as needed
  • Reports to upper site and project management on quality standard issues
  • Engages with customers as directed and required
  • Sets requirements for raw material or intermediate products for issuance to suppliers and monitor their compliance
  • Ensure adherence to health and safety guidelines are adhered to, as well as legal and regulatory obligations
  • Performs incidental tasks related to the position as well as various duties, as assigned, to support the overall objectives/goals of the team while maintaining a positive attitude.

REQUIREMENTS

  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Understanding of drawing prints required
  • Ability to accurately use a tape measurer required
  • Carpentry skills preferred
  • Quality control certification preferred
  • Relevant experience in a manufacturing production environment preferred
  • Possession of a valid driver's license; must qualify for company insurance coverage based on driving record
  • Ability to pass a background and drug screening
  • Demonstrated proficiency with Microsoft Windows, Microsoft Office 365, and Microsoft Teams

ABOUT KAIYUH SERVICES, LLC

Our parent company, Gana-A'Yoo, Limited is an Alaska Native-Owned Village Corporation serving its more than 2,000 Native shareholders and four villages located along the Yukon River. Alaska Native Corporations are the result of the passage of the Alaska Native Claims Settlement Act, which was signed into law in 1971. The act was intended to resolve long-standing issues surrounding aboriginal land claims, to stimulate economic development throughout Alaska, as well as to settle land and financial claims.

As a historically nomadic people who relied on each other, the concept of sharing is essential in Athabascan tradition. For thousands of years small groups would band together to share resources, helping to ensure both the success and survival of the group. In the Koyukon Athabaskan language, Gana-A'Yoo means "friends together," which is reflected in our logomark's firm arm grip and the value we place on building long-term relationships.

This was the underlying sentiment in 1978 when the shareholders of the villages of Galena, Koyukuk, Nulato and Kaltag made the decision to join together as "friends" and merge into one for-profit village corporation. The company has strong social and cultural ties to its villages and is committed to meeting its economic, social, and cultural obligations to its shareholders.
